Baku welcomes new SPAR stores

February 16, 2017 IN THE CATEGORY: Store openings

Azerbaijan was the second country in the Caucasus to join SPAR, with the first store opening in the capital city, Baku, in December 2015. At the end of 2016, three more SPAR stores were launched in different parts of the capital.

The three new stores are: SPAR Genclik (853m²), SPAR Bakikhanov (1,387m²) and SPAR Akhundov (560m²). On the opening day, each store processed transactions from over 1,500 customers, with an average basket spend of between 6-10 USD. The opening ceremonies of the new stores were attended by SPAR International, representatives from the media and local residents.

In addition to daily grocery ranges, the new SPAR stores in Azerbaijan offer a broad fresh produce range and a large selection of household appliances. In the deli section of each store, customers are treated to an array of dishes from salads, pizzas and doner kebabs to traditional baked breads and freshly made desserts, all produced onsite.

The instore restaurants, a concept which is new to the retail market in Azerbaijan, have attracted many customers. And for the health conscious consumer, the SPAR stores offer a good range of nutritious, healthy meals and snacks.

A good range of SPAR Own Brand products, available in 12 categories and with over 300 SKUs, complement other locally and internationally sourced products.

SPAR Azerbaijan has ambitious plans for growth – food retailing continues to be one of the most dynamic sectors of the local economy. The growing network of SPAR stores in the country bring global best practice to the market, delivering a new offering that is appealing to the local residents.
